/*! \brief ast_say_number_full_he: Hebrew syntax */
/* Extra sounds needed:
1F: feminin 'one'
ve: 'and'
1hundred: 1 hundred
2hundred: 2 hundreds
2thousands: 2 thousand
thousands: plural of 'thousand'
3sF 'Smichut forms (female)
4sF
5sF
6sF
7sF
8sF
9sF
3s 'Smichut' forms (male)
4s
5s
6s
7s
9s
10s
11s
12s
13s
14s
15s
16s
17s
18s
19s
TODO: 've' should sometimed be 'hu':
* before 'shtaym' (2, F)
* before 'shnaym' (2, M)
* before 'shlosha' (3, M)
* before 'shmone' (8, M)
* before 'shlosim' (30)
* before 'shmonim' (80)
What about:
'sheva' (7, F)?
'tesha' (9, F)?
*/
